HIGHGATE RECREATION RESERVE
Natural tones, impressive heights & plentiful play at Highgate Recreation Reserve.
In collaboration with KLG Landscape Consultants and Hume City Council, adventure+ crafted a play space that truly stands out. The design of Highgate Recreation Reserve was guided by three essential pillars: thoughtful design, attention to detail, and the pursuit of unique features that set this space apart.
CATERING FOR ALL AGE GROUPS
Designing a community play area means thoughtfully including children of all ages. For toddlers, it’s essential to provide play equipment that’s safe, easy to reach, and sparks creativity. Older children, on the other hand, are drawn to more adventurous and challenging features. During the Highgate Recreation Reserve playground upgrade, the designers addressed these needs by creating distinct areas for juniors and seniors. This approach ensures not only a welcoming environment for families but also keeps all children actively engaged and safe during their visit.
AREA FOR YOUNGER CHILDREN
The junior play area features a visually appealing design with calming neutral tones and natural timber accents. With a focus on the needs of younger children, the design incorporates lower platforms and easily accessible activities to encourage participation and confidence. This junior play unit exemplifies a thoughtfully crafted space, purpose-built to inspire and safely engage little ones in play.
CHALLENGING PLAY
The senior play unit stands out as a dynamic structure built with the robust steel spectrum+ system, delivering the impressive heights that appeal to older children seeking excitement. Incorporating a variety of modular rope elements and engaging play activities, this senior area offers a rewarding challenge and encourages older children to build both upper and lower body strength through diverse, active play.
